We provide precision brake press folding services for sheet metal fabrication projects requiring accurate bends and clean finishes. Our brake press machinery can handle folding applications up to 1 meter in length, supporting custom fabrication and industrial manufacturing requirements.
PPK Laser produces high-quality folded components for stainless steel, aluminium, and mild steel materials with consistent accuracy and professional workmanship.
